Output 57ae5ff7bb09f741f3fbddbcc1a9f5bbf0bddd331dcdec2470dd30adf0bef0ba:4

value
28064136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ab54b6967ca814366b92d86e91c7e9abe723cd03 OP_EQUAL
address
3HJvxKpythBdCL4eob1n3aNxdnhwmauL5G
transaction
57ae5ff7bb09f741f3fbddbcc1a9f5bbf0bddd331dcdec2470dd30adf0bef0ba
confirmations
484880
spent
true